[RFC PATCH v3 02/15] dt-bindings: mfd: Document ROHM BD71828 bindings

From: Matti Vaittinen
Date: Fri Nov 01 2019 - 07:31:22 EST


ROHM BD71828 Power management IC integrates 7 buck converters, 7 LDOs,
a real-time clock (RTC), 3 GPO/regulator control pins, HALL input
and a 32.768 kHz clock gate.

Document the dt bindings drivers are using.

+title: ROHM BD71828 Power Management Integrated Circuit bindings
+
+maintainers:
+ - Lee Jones <lee.jones@xxxxxxxxxx>
+ - Rob Herring <robh@xxxxxxxxxx>
+ - Mark Rutland <mark.rutland@xxxxxxx>
+
+description: |
+ BD71828GW is a single-chip power management IC for battery-powered portable
+ devices. The IC integrates 7 buck converters, 7 LDOs, and a 1500 mA
+ single-cell linear charger. Also included is a Coulomb counter, a real-time
+ clock (RTC), and a 32.768 kHz clock gate.
+
+ The BD71828 RUN state is divided into 4 configurable run-levels named RUN0,
+ RUN1, RUN2 and RUN3. Bucks 1, 2, 6 and 7 can be either controlled individually
+ via I2C, or some/all of them can be bound to run-levels and controlled as a
+ group. If bucks are controlled individually these run-levels are ignored. See
+ ../regulator/rohm,bd71828-regulator.yaml for how to define regulator voltages
+ for run-levels. Run-levels can be changed by I2C or GPIO depending on PMIC's
+ OTP configuration.

+properties:
+ compatible:
+ const: rohm,bd71828
+ reg:
+ description:
+ I2C slave address.
+ maxItems: 1
+
+ interrupts:
+ maxItems: 1
+ description:
+ The interrupt line the device is connected to.
+
+ gpio-controller: true
+ # Indicate BD71828 acts as a GPIO controller.
+
+ "#gpio-cells":
+ const: 2
+ description: |
+ The first cell is the pin number and the second cell is used to specify
+ flags. See ../gpio/gpio.txt for more information.
+
+ clocks:
+ description:
+ The parent clock connected to PMIC.
+
+ "#clock-cells":
+ const: 0
+
+ rohm,charger-sense-resistor:
+ $ref: "/sch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32"
+ description: |
+ BD71827 and BD71828 have SAR ADC for measuring charging currents.
+ External sense resistor (RSENSE in data sheet) should be used. If some
+ other but 30MOhm resistor is used the resistance value should be given
+ here in Ohms.
+
+ regulators:
+ $ref: ../regulator/rohm,bd71828-regulator.yaml
+ description:
+ List of child nodes that specify the regulators.
+
+ leds:
+ $ref: ../leds/rohm,leds-bd71828.yaml
+
+ clock-output-names:
+ description:
+ Should contain name for output clock.
+
+ rohm,dvs-vsel-gpios:
+ description: |
+ GPIOs used to control PMIC run-levels. Should describe two GPIOs.
+ (See run-level control in data-sheet). If this property is omitted but
+ some bucks are marked to be controlled by run-levels - then OTP option
+ allowing run-level control via I2C is assumed.
+
+ gpio-reserved-ranges:
+ description: |
+ Usage of BD71828 GPIO pins can be changed via OTP. This property can be
+ used to mark the pins which should not be configured for GPIO. Please see
+ the ../gpio/gpio.txt for more information.
+
+required:
+ - compatible
+ - reg
+ - interrupts
+ - clocks
+ - "#clock-cells"
+ - regulators
+ - gpio-controller
+ - "#gpio-cells"
